Just How Cold Laser Therapy Functions
To understand just how cold laser treatment functions, you require to understand the basic principles of exactly how light energy engages with organic cells. Cold laser therapy, additionally referred to as low-level laser therapy (LLLT), utilizes details wavelengths of light to pass through the skin and target underlying tissues. Unlike the extreme lasers utilized in surgeries, cold lasers discharge reduced degrees of light that don't generate warmth or create damage to the cells.
When these mild light waves reach the cells, they're taken in by components called chromophores, such as cytochrome c oxidase in mitochondria. This absorption activates a series of biological actions, consisting of raised mobile energy production and the release of nitric oxide, which boosts blood flow and decreases swelling.
Moreover, the light energy can likewise promote the production of adenosine triphosphate (ATP), the power money of cells, helping in cellular repair work and regeneration procedures.
Basically, cold laser treatment utilizes the power of light energy to promote recovery and alleviate pain in a non-invasive and mild way.
Systems of Activity
Exactly how does cold laser treatment really work to produce its healing effects on organic cells?
Cold laser treatment, additionally known as low-level laser therapy (LLLT), operates via a process called photobiomodulation. When the cold laser is applied to the skin, the light power permeates the cells and is absorbed by chromophores within the cells.
These chromophores, such as cytochrome c oxidase in the mitochondria, are after that boosted by the light power, leading to a cascade of organic responses. One vital mechanism of action is the improvement of cellular metabolic rate.
The soaked up light power increases ATP production in the mitochondria, which is vital for cellular feature and repair work. Furthermore, cold laser therapy assists to reduce swelling by inhibiting inflammatory arbitrators and promoting the launch of anti-inflammatory cytokines.
This anti-inflammatory impact contributes to discomfort relief and cells recovery.
